c. Biotechnology is responsible for advancements that reduce the cost and resources needed for many different food products and allows people to produce more in a shorter amount of time.
Advancements in food science through biotechnology can help address global food security issues by increasing yields and reducing production costs, ultimately benefiting society as a whole. Additionally, biotechnology can help create food products with enhanced nutritional value, longer shelf life, and improved taste, offering consumers more choices and potentially improving overall health outcomes.
